I have only examples of two not so good ones:
Curse (Fin) and Sigillum Diaboli (Fin). Both had very strong deathmetal influences on their first demos, which made them stand out from the mass. Later on they became typical norse-sounding black metal bands. (havenīt heard newer Diaboli albums though)
Edit. Cradle of Filth`s demos were also pretty much death metal efforts and beat the crap out of the black metal albums of theirs... |
